@A Technical Introduction to Server RAID
Understanding complex Server RAID requires a deep dive into concepts and terms. IOPS, latency, queuing, queue depth, kernel or controller-based RAID are some of the concepts to be mastered. Benchmarking storage arrays leads us to a deeper understanding a RAID types, failures tolerated, why Storage Spaces, ReFS are different. ZFS a Linux alternative to controller-based RAID is growing. Understand the importance of “rebuild time”. Learn the importance of disk, controller and operating systems caching. Why controllers make sense for many RAID configurations. A look at nested RAIDs like RAID 10 and 60. Check out our YouTube channel for more content!
